At these levels, the weakened concentrate is no longer considered toxic. dogs youtube movieWebb3 juni 2024 · Tea tree oil is often found in varying concentrations and high concentrations should never be used on pets. As little as 7 drops of 100% oil has resulted in severe poisoning, and applications of 10-20 mls of 100% oil have resulted in poisoning and death in both dogs and cats. Toxicity can occur when animals get oil on their feet or haircoat, … fairfax county jail inmatesWebb2 nov. 2024 · Exposure may cause ataxia, salivation, lethargy, coma and tremor. Dermal exposure to tea tree oil may also result in dermatitis as the oil is irritant to skin.
